Comprehending Volvo Key Fobs
Volvo key fobs use advanced innovation to connect with the car's electronic systems. Depending upon the model and year, your Volvo key fob could serve a number of functions, including:
- Locking and opening doors
- Remote starting the car
- Opening the trunk
- Panic or alarm functions
- Keyless entry system

Identifying the Need for Replacement
Understanding when and why to change your Volvo key fob is essential for car security and convenience. Here are some common circumstances that may require a replacement:
- Key Fob Malfunction: The key fob does not respond to button presses, even after altering the battery.
- Lost Key Fob: The fob is misplaced, and you do not have a spare.
- Physical Damage: Cracked or damaged fob casing, impacting performance.
- Battery Issues: Failure to react could be due to a dead battery, which can sometimes be fixed without replacing the whole fob, although not always.

Expenses Associated with Key Fob Replacement
The cost of a Volvo key fob replacement can differ based upon the design, year, and whether you select a dealership or locksmith. Here's a table estimating costs:
| Cost Component | Approximated Costs |
|---|---|
| Key Fob Purchase | ₤ 100 - ₤ 400 |
| Programming Fee | ₤ 50 - ₤ 100 |
| Overall Average Cost | ₤ 150 - ₤ 500 |
Aspects Influencing Costs
- Type of Key Fob: Smart and smart key fobs tend to be more costly.
- Dealership vs. Locksmith: Dealerships usually charge more due to specialized devices.
- Extra Features: Key fobs with extra functions may cost more to change.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How can I tell if my key fob battery is dead?
If your key fob is not operating at all and does not react to button presses, it's likely the battery. You can try changing the battery first before thinking about a complete replacement.
2. How long does it require to replace a key fob?
The process for obtaining a new fob normally takes thirty minutes to a couple of hours, depending upon programming. When going through a dealer, plan for additional time if they have to buy a replacement.
3. Can I replace my key fob myself?
Yes, some older designs enable DIY key fob replacement and programming, but a lot of more recent designs need dealer programming.
4. Is it possible to get a key fob for a ceased Volvo design?
Yes, replacement key fobs might be available through dealerships or specialized locksmith professionals, but the alternatives might be restricted depending on the automobile's age.
5. What should I do if my key fob is lost?
If your key fob is lost, visit your dealer to get a replacement. As a security measure, they may reset your vehicle's electronic systems to prevent unapproved gain access to.
